Aleks Krotoski on Facebook's influence

from podcasts @ComputerWeekly

In this podcast recorded at the Business Cloud Summit 2011, US-born academic, and presenter of BBC2's Virtual World, Aleks Krotoski discusses how sites like Facebook and Google build an empirical model of human beings, which influences how people and society interact with their services.
